2. PRINTER
Remove the printer from its box and place it on the 2
nd
shelf of the computer cart. Fol-
lowing the instructions from the printer box, insert the ink cartridges and plug in the
power cord and USB cable. Once the computer is running and the printer is turned on,
print a test page.
3. CPU
Remove the CPU (computer tower) from its box and place it on the 3
rd
shelf of the com-
puter cart. Plug in the power cord, monitor serial cable, and printer USB cable.
4. SPEAKERS
Remove the speakers from their box and place them on the 3
rd
shelf of the computer
cart. Plug the cable from the left speaker into the designated jack on the right speaker.
Next, plug the power cord into the designated jack on the right speaker. Finally, plug the
speaker cable, which is attached to the right speaker into the CPU.
5. KEYBOARD & MOUSE
Remove the keyboard and mouse from their box. Place the keyboard on the auxiliary
shelf of the computer cart and plug the cord into the CPU. Place the mouse on the top
shelf of the computer cart and plug the cord into the CPU.
6. WIRELESS HUB
Locate the wireless Hub and place it on the 2
nd
shelf of the
computer cart. Note that inside of the Hub are magnets, which
are intended to keep the Hub stable on the shelf. Secure the 2
nd
antenna (from Step 6 of ‘Setting up the MCU Station’) to the Hub
(Figure 1-12). Plug the USB cable into the CPU.
Note that is important to store the Hub in a location such that its
antenna is at least 3 feet from the antenna at the top of the MCU.
7. ISOLATION TRANSFORMER
Locate the isolation transformer and its power cord and place
it next to the designated wall outlet. Attach the computer cart
cable, which is located at the bottom back of the cart, to the
isolation transformer. Plug one end of the isolation transformer
power cord into the isolation transformer and the other end into
the designated wall outlet. Turn on the isolation transformer via
the green switch (Figure 1-13).

The use of extension cords is not recommended. If an extension cord cannot be avoid-
ed, use no less than 14 gauge wire. Keep the cord as short as possible, and use only
hospital approved plugs. The extension cord MUST complete the ground from the ER
power supply cord to the wall outlet.
